Life Expectancy of Pools: An Overview
When considering the lifespan of pool alternatives, it’s key to understand both traditional pools and their alternatives in terms of durability, cost-effectiveness, and maintenance needs. The following analysis dives into these aspects.
Traditional Pool Lifespan
- Concrete pools: 50-75 years
- Vinyl pools: 20-30 years
- Fiberglass pools: 25-50 years
Common Pool Alternatives and Their Lifespans
- Swim spas: 15-25 years
- Natural pools: 15-25 years
- Inflatable pools: 3-5 years
- Above-ground pools: 7-15 years
Comparative Lifespan Analysis
Below is a comparative analysis in tabular form to illustrate the expected lifespan of traditional pools versus pool alternatives.
Pool Type | Expected Lifespan (Years) | Notes |
---|---|---|
Concrete Pool | 50-75 | Durable, requires regular maintenance |
Vinyl Pool | 20-30 | Less expensive, liner replacement needed |
Fiberglass Pool | 25-50 | Low maintenance, algae resistant |
Swim Spa | 15-25 | Smaller size, versatile usage |
Natural Pool | 15-25 | Ecological, requires flora and fauna upkeep |
Inflatable Pool | 3-5 | Temporary, lower durability |
Above-Ground Pool | 7-15 | Less costly, requires seasonal maintenance |
Factors Influencing Lifespan
- Material quality: Higher quality materials often lead to greater durability.
- Maintenance frequency: Regular upkeep extends the lifespan of any pool.
- Environmental conditions: Pools in harsher climates may experience more wear and tear.
